Sažetak
Today’s healthcare faces numerous challenges in the area of communication, and most often these challenges are related to crisis communication. Each situation for the medical team represents a kind of crisis, therefore, very important is the manner in which information is received and sent to target audiences. Often, communication skills are neglected and all communication is left to healthcare workers themselves, which often leads to misunderstandings in the healthcare worker – patient relationship. The aim of this paper was to highlight the importance of timely and proper communication in emergency medicine, and the purpose of the conducted research was to gain insight into the communication skills of healthcare workers in emergency medicine and their behaviour in crisis situations. The research was conducted by means of a survey questionnaire distributed to eighty-two emergency medicine healthcare workers in the area of the City of Zagreb. The results showed that 84% of healthcare workers find themselves in some kind of crisis situation on a daily basis, 67% of physicians consider that the introduction of “Communication in Medicine” should be an obligatory course “as soon as possible”, and 59% of respondents think that they should improve their communication skills.
